[0001] The utility model relates to tablecloth production equipment field, concretely relates to a plastic tablecloth edge tearing material roll production line. BACKGROUND

[0002] At present, on the PVC plastic tablecloth production line, the tablecloth enters the gold stamping station after the printing station, and the edge material of the tablecloth needs to be torn off after the gold stamping is completed, the existing edge tearing station mostly adopts manual edge tearing, and lacks an automatic edge tearing system connected behind the gold stamping station. After tearing the edge material, the whole tablecloth needs to be rolled into multiple tablecloth rolls, and the existing tablecloth rolling device has slow rolling speed and needs manual assistance, and lacks a tablecloth automatic rolling device specially used for tablecloth rolling. [0047] In example 1, the tablecloth after gold stamping enters the edge tearing feeding roller 41, and the staff tears the edge material on both sides of the tablecloth during conveying, and then puts the edge material into the edge material winding roller 42 and the edge material pressing roller 43 after being guided by the transfer column 47. The edge material winding roller 42 rotates clockwise, and the edge material pressing roller 43 rotates counterclockwise. Since the edge material pressing roller 43 is a rubber roller, the friction force is increased, and the edge material is continuously pulled down. The edge material is continuously removed and falls into the edge material box 49 for collection. The tablecloth after tearing the edge material is conveyed to the subsequent work station along a group of edge tearing discharging rollers. When the edge tearing system is blocked or the edge material needs to be put in before production, the adjusting cylinder piston rod is retracted, the edge material pressing roller 43 is away from the edge material winding roller 42, and the distance between the edge material pressing roller 43 and the edge material winding roller 42 is increased, so as to facilitate maintenance or putting in the edge material. After the maintenance or putting in the edge material is completed, the adjusting cylinder piston rod is extended, and the edge material pressing roller 43 is pressed on the edge material of the tablecloth on the edge material winding roller 42.

[0048] The table cloth code with the torn-off edge material is placed on the table cloth placing table 62, and the table cloth is conveyed in sequence through the first feeding roller 53, the second feeding roller 54, the third feeding roller 55, the fourth feeding roller 56, the fifth feeding roller 57 and the sixth feeding roller 58, wherein the first feeding roller 53 and the third feeding roller 55 belong to the lower supporting roller, the second feeding roller 54 and the fourth feeding roller 56 belong to the upper pressing tensioning roller, the fifth feeding roller 57 and the sixth feeding roller 58 belong to the vertical tensioning roller when discharging, the table cloth raw material is provided with a roll dividing mark at equal intervals, which facilitates tearing the table cloth into cloth strips along the mark, the table cloth output by the sixth feeding roller 58 enters the roll dividing gap, and under the downward extrusion and rotating force of the upper discharging roller 51, the table cloth is torn into a plurality of staggered cloth strips, part of the cloth strips enter the upper winding roller group, and the other part of the cloth strips enter the lower winding roller group, the first guide roller 63 supports the cloth strips, the second guide roller 59 presses and tensions the cloth strips downward, the roll dividing roller 60 rotates, and a group of cloth strips are arranged at equal intervals and wound on the roll dividing roller 60 in sequence, after winding, the roll dividing roller 60 is removed, and a group of cloth strip rolls wound thereon are removed in sequence. A pair of winding roller groups work simultaneously, which improves the roll dividing efficiency. The discharging roller 51 is driven by the longitudinal adjusting cylinder to rise or descend, when the upper discharging roller 51 rises, it can be maintained and the table cloth is placed, and when the upper discharging roller 51 descends, it presses on the table cloth on the top of the lower discharging roller 52 to divide the rolls.
